Social Ideas (Ones That Aren't Costly)

My goal next semester as social chair is to have at least 4 socials with different fraternities and sororities. I may be on a tight budget for next semester so I am trying to think of some good ideas for socials that are not too expensive. Any suggestions would be much appreciated.

you can do like a gossip girl themed party. have drinks and the ladies are in cocktail dresses while the fellas are in slacks and collard shirts and have mellow lounge music in the background.
here is a super and i do mean super cheap idea: greek movie night. rent a couple of flicks that talk about greeks or even the tv show and just chill and i guess point out the differences between the movies and the real deal. u can then have each frat and sorority make their own special drink and have greek cookies and cupcakes with your letters on them.

My chapter was broke last year and, for one, we had to hold Rush with only $200 (usually it's about $1200). We did a lot of BBQs and Potlucks. It went pretty well. Just don't hold one every week haha. And a few of our mixers are usually events where Brothers cook food and bring it for the sorority women to enjoy (and if it's with another fraternity, then bring out the grill for hot dogs and frat burgers!).
